clientv3: do not stop lease client on lost receive stream

Fixes #5242
This commit is contained in:
Anthony Romano 2016-05-04 22:46:40 -07:00
parent cdc8f99658
commit 22c3a439bc

View File

@ -279,7 +279,6 @@ func (l *lessor) keepAliveOnce(ctx context.Context, id LeaseID) (*LeaseKeepAlive
func (l *lessor) recvKeepAliveLoop() {
defer func() {
l.stopCancel()
l.mu.Lock()
close(l.donec)
for _, ka := range l.keepAlives {